只为小站
首页
域名查询
文件下载
登录
【Python】计算一个文件的
16位效验和
修改读取文件路径即可使用 读取的字符为:Holle world. 字符转为16进制: ['48', '6f', '6c', '6c', '65', '20', '77', '6f', '72', '6c', '64', '2e'] 十六进制和为:0x26804 校验和为:0x6806
2022-03-12 09:42:41
1KB
校验和
计算机网络
实验代码
python
1
计算校验和
实验前准备: 复习计算机网络差错检测的方法,及其在各协议中的应用;复习网桥的工作原理;复习IP协议。 采用自己最擅长的程序设计语言及可视化工具,并准备好相应的参考书。 分析算法,提出问题。 编写一个计算机程序用来计算一个文件的
16位效验和
。最快速的方法是用一个32位的整数来存放这个和。记住要处理进位(例如,超过16位的那些位),把它们加到效验和中。 要求:1)以命令行形式运行:check_sum infile 其中check_sum为程序名,infile为输入数据文件名。 2)输出:数据文件的效验和 附:效验和(checksum) 原理:把要发送的数据看成二进制整数序列,并计算他们的和。若数据字节长度为奇数,则在数据尾部补一个字节的0以凑成偶数。 例子:
16位效验和
计算,下图表明一个小的字符串的
16位效验和
的计算。 为了计算效验和,发送计算机把每对字符当成16位整数处理并计算效验和。如果效验和大于16位,那么把进位一起加到最后的效验和中。
2021-06-21 15:37:27
1.82MB
16位效验和
网络程序设计
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
IEEE33节点配电网Simulink模型.rar
华为结构与材料工程师-知识点总结【by詹姆斯申易登】.pdf
画程(版本6.0.0.127)setup个人版
基于YOLOV5的车牌定位和识别源码.zip
基于FPGA的DDS信号发生器设计(频率、幅度、波形可调)
新型冠状病毒疫情_2020年东三省数学建模A题_论文展示
多智能体的编队控制程序的补充(之前上传少了一个文件)
2019和2021年华为单板通用硬件笔试题及答案
简易示波器-精英板.zip
Python+OpenCV实现行人检测(含配置说明)
基于MATLAB的水果图像识别
java-spring-web-外文文献翻译40篇.zip
PowerBI视觉对象共计271组,更新日期2021.01.20日.zip
基于ray filter的雷达点云地面过滤ROS节点
张正友相机标定Opencv实现(完整程序+棋盘图)实例源码
最新下载
冰河DDOS压力测试[高级版]
英汉汉英词典Access数据库
上海锅炉厂锅炉设计计算软件
ADS1115python开发例子
华为系统更新与内置应用查看工具.rar
vscode+msvc多任务文档
delphi预览Office/WPS文件
小米盒子3,MDZ-16-AA,系统镜像文件1.4.16d.full.img
java打包exe工具exe4j6.0的64和32位工具
pci-e 2.1 spec
其他资源
EXCEL+ACCESS工作管理系统 最终版更新十 含完整开发文档(总体设计、详细设计、操作说明、算法说明)(BI报表+数据库+全文检索)
中华新华字典数据库。包括歇后语,成语,词语,汉字。提供新华字典API。
求解布尔表达式的真值
libusb-win32-bin-1.2.6.0.zip
上海交大819白皮书电子版
在Android Studio中集成Zxing实现条形码和二维码的扫描
基于tm4c的音乐频谱分析fft
蚁群聚类算法研究综述
部编语文三上PPT课件 11 一块奶酪.ppt
linux-es6.8.1-单机安装.docx
多触点交互桌面左右手区分方法
电机变压器计算公式.xls
Axure 导航条版权页母版.zip
-2018-2019+中国空调行业研究与商业投资决策分析报告.pdf
全志 a33 Android快速移植
桥接模式的运用
递归下降语法分析器C++实现
JAVAWEB_项目开发_网上订餐系统-CSDN下载
ad10破解文件及LICENSE PATH AD10.Crack.rar
百度语音识别/唤醒Test
Computer Networks, 5ed
用labview演示PID控制规律
工程师用的边界元法,适合搞工程的人学习
2015QQ登陆界面源代码
ssh2文件上传和下载实例